Tuesday, February 19, 2013
MACON, Ga. – Stetson's Victoria McGowan and USC Upstate's Brittany Starling secured Atlantic Sun Women's Basketball weekly honors as announced by the conference on Tuesday.
McGowan recorded her fourth career triple-double vs. Lipscomb, becoming one of only two active Division I women's basketball players with four career triple-doubles. Starling is leading all A-Sun freshmen in league games with 11.7 points per game and 7.5 rebounds.
PLAYER OF THE WEEK:
Victoria McGowan, Stetson (Sr. – G – Inkster. Mich. – Sports Management)
- Seventh Career Player of the Week award; third this season
- Captured her fourth career triple-double with 19 points, 12 rebounds and 10 assists in win at Lipscomb
- Became one of only two active Division I women's basketball players with four career triple-doubles (Brittney Griner, Baylor)
- Shot 54 percent from the floor and 60 percent from behind the arc vs. the Bisons
- Scored a game-high 23 points vs. Northern Kentucky
- Secured six rebounds and three steals against the Norse

NEWCOMER OF THE WEEK:
Brittany Starling, USC Upstate (Fr. – C – Sumter, S.C. – Physical Education)
- Second Career Newcomer of the Week award
- Averaged a double-double with 15.5 points and 11.5 rebounds
- Led the team with nine rebounds and 14 points vs. KSU
- Landed her fourth double-double of the season vs. Mercer
- Went seven-of-ten from the floor vs. the Bears
- Posted a team-high in either points and/or rebounds for the last 11 contests for the Spartans
- In conference games, ranks No. 8 in scoring with (11.7) and No. 7 in rebounding (7.5); the best of the A-Sun freshmen
